I bet anything that you already know this, but I wanted to share it just in case. One of my best deals that I look forward to is after Christmas at Target in the toys section. For the past two years, I have made out like a bandit, but you have to be quick, and you never know when it will happen. But Target some time in January will put sometimes up to two aisles of toys at 75% off. My two big deals over the two past years have been A little tykes Puppet Theater (for like 18 bucks) and a Smores furreal pony (for 50 bucks down from 200)
